Dr. Bala V Balachandran, a recipient of Padma Sri award, is a
towering personality in the field of business education. Dr. Bala’s
career in academics began at Annamalai University, continued at
the University of Dayton in the US, and then at Carnegie Mellon,
where he earned his Ph. D. Since 1973, Dr. Bala has been an influential
member of the Kellogg faculty, serving as Distinguished Professor
of Accounting Information and Management.
As an honor to him a chair has been endowed in his name by the
students at Kellogg.
Mr. Prem Chand Gupta,Hon’ble Union Minister for Corporate Affairs
Shri Prem Chand Gupta is the Minister of Company Affairs, Government
of India.
Shri Prem Chand is a graduate in Economics from Vaish College,
Bhiwani, D.N. College, Hissar and Faculty of Law, Delhi University.
In the year 1996 he was elected as a member of Rajya Sabha. He
has served as a convenor on various sub-committees on Non-Conventional
Energy from 1996-1998. He was also the member of the committee
on Finance and member Consultative Committee for the Ministry
of Communications.
From 1999-2001 he has served as a member of the Standing Committee
on Commerce and also convenor of subcommittee on Air India of
Ministry of Civil Aviation. He was also a member of the Joint
Parliamentary Committee on Stock Market Scam and matters related
thereto. In 2002-03 he was elected as a member of the Joint Parliamentary
Committee on Soft Drinks. In October, 2000 he attended & addressed
the 55th Session and in November 2002 the 57th Session of the
Plenary United Nations General Assembly. He has also served as
a National General Secretary of Rashtriya Janata Dal and President,
Rashtriya Vishwa Parishad.
Mr. B. Muthuraman, Managing Director, Tata Steel
Mr. Balasubramanian Muthuraman, B.Tech. (IIT Madras, Met.), PGDBM
(XLRI) has been Managing Director of Tata Steel Ltd., a subsidiary
of The Tata Group since July 2001. Mr. Muthuraman began his career
in The Tata Group as a graduate trainee with Tata Steel, he worked
in various areas of iron making and engineering before moving to
the sales and marketing division, after which he took charge as
Vice President. He is the Chairman, Natsteel Asia Pte Ltd. Singapore,
Chairman, Tata Steel (Thailand) Public Company Ltd., Bangkok, Chairman,
The Tinplate Company of India Ltd., Director, Tata Incorporated,
New York, Director, Tata International Limited, Director, Tata Industries
Ltd., Director, MICO Industries Ltd. and Member, UN Global Compact
Board.
Dr. T. V. Rao – Chairman, T V Rao Learning Systems
Pvt. Ltd.
Dr. T. V. Rao is the Chairman, T V Rao Learning Systems Pvt. Ltd.
& Chairman, Academic Council, Academy of Human Resources Development,
Ahmedabad. He was Professor at the Indian Institute of Management,
Ahmedabad for over 20 years beginning 1973.
Dr. Rao is the Founder President of the National HRD Network
and was President of the Indian Society for Applied Behavioral
Science (ISABS).
Dr. Rao has several publications to his credit in the areas of
HRD, Performance management, education, entrepreneurship, health,
population and management training. Dr. Rao worked as a short-term
consultant to UNESCO, Ministry of Health, Indonesia, National
Entrepreneurial Development Association, Malaysia and the Commonwealth
Secretariat, London.
Mr. Pranab Barua – Head, Aditya Birla Retail Ltd.
Mr. Pranab Barua is currently the Advisor to Mr. KM Birla for
the Aditya Birla Retail Business. He has had over 35 years of
professional experience having worked in different Companies and
Industries. In particular, his rich and diverse professional background
includes work experience as Sales and Marketing Director of Brooke
Bond India Ltd, Foods Director on the Hindustan Unilever Board
, Chairman and Managing Director of Reckitt Benckiser, and Regional
Director, Reckitt Benckiser for South Asia. He has also worked
closely with Private Equity Groups as CEO of Godrej Tea, and CEO
of Trinethra Super Retail. Pranab is a graduate in English honours
from St Stephens College, New Delhi. He has also attended many
advanced Management programme in India and abroad.

Mr. Chandrasekaran, President & MD - Cognizant Technology Services.
Mr. Chandrasekaran has more than 20 years of operational management experience in the IT industry. Prior to his election as Executive Vice President and Managing Director in January 2004, he served as Senior Vice President responsible for offshore delivery, as well as key alliances, capacity growth, process initiatives and business development. He joined Cognizant at inception in 1994 and has played key leadership roles in building the Company’s global delivery platform, spearheading new solutions and championing advanced process initiatives.
Prior to joining Cognizant, Mr. Chandrasekaran served in various delivery roles at Tata Consultancy Services. Mr. Chandrasekaran obtained his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ering from Regional Engineering College in Trichy, India and his Master of Business Administration degree from the Indian Institute of Management.

Mr. B. Venkataramana, Senior Vice President – HR,
Reliance Retail Ltd
Mr. B. Venkataramana joined the Reliance Group as Head –
HR for the BPO Business at Chennai in May 2004 and currently serves
as Senior Vice President – HR for Reliance Retail Ltd. He
is a postgraduate in Human Resources Management with over 24 years
of experience. He was with the SPIC group for 11 years and his
last assignment there was Head - HR of Henkel SPIC India Ltd.
He then promoted Turning Point, a HR Consulting Company based
at Coimbatore in 1998. In September 2000 he joined Brigade Corporation,
a US based ITES Company as Head of HR.
Mr. Venkataramana was a member of the CII panel on HR for Tamilnadu
and has also served on the Executive Committee of NIPM and ISTD.
